Alpha Assembly Solutions Wins Four Awards at NEPCON CHINA
May 2, 2018 | Alpha Assembly SolutionsEstimated reading time: 1 minute
Alpha Assembly Solutions was the recipient of four awards at NEPCON CHINA, recognizing its high level of achievement in soldering products technology. These prestigious awards were presented in Shanghai on April 24 & 25 by SMT China and EM Asia, two leading publications covering electronics assembly technologies in the Asia Pacific.The awards presented to Alpha include:
SMT China Vision Awards:
- ALPHA OM-550 Low Temperature Solder Paste won the “Excellent Award” under SMT Assembly Materials category
- ALPHA SAC305 Ultrafine Cored Wire won the “Vision Award” under the SMT Assembly Materials category
EM Asia Innovation Awards:
- ALPHA OM-550 Low Temperature Solder Paste won best “Solder Paste” under the Materials category
- ALPHA SAC305 Ultrafine Cored Wire won best “Other Solder Materials” under the Materials category
“Alpha is committed to continuously develop high reliability materials and environmentally-friendly electronics assembly solutions, and ALPHA OM-550 is good example of that,” said Phua Teo Leng, Global Portfolio Manager of SMT Assembly Solutions for Alpha.
ALPHA OM-550 has a lower processing temperature that enables the reduction of greenhouse emissions. The lower temperature requirements also significantly reduce component warpage, which leads to improved throughput and yield.
“ALPHA SAC305 Ultrafine Cored Wire offers excellent wetting and high reliability for fine pitch component soldering. This product is designed to offer good spooling quality and consistent diameter size to ensure smooth wire feeding when used in robotic soldering,“ said Bernice Chung, Global Portfolio Manager of Wave Soldering Solutions for Alpha.

Knocking Down the Bone Pile: Gold Mitigation for Class 2 Electronics
05/07/2025 | Nash Bell -- Column: Knocking Down the Bone PileIn electronic assemblies, the integrity of connections between components is paramount for ensuring reliability and performance. Gold embrittlement and dissolution are two critical phenomena that can compromise this integrity. Gold embrittlement occurs when gold diffuses into solder joints or alloys, resulting in mechanical brittleness and an increased susceptibility to cracking. Conversely, gold dissolution involves the melting away of gold into solder or metal matrices, potentially altering the electrical and mechanical properties of the joint.
